Frequently asked questions

What is 800 Cortelyou Road's energy grade?

800 Cortelyou Road scores 85 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band A (High performer (85–100)) — in its 2024 New York City dis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does 800 Cortelyou Road use?

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 63.8 kBtu/ft² (92.8 kBtu/ft² source) across 94,038 sq ft, including 406,837 kWh of electricity and 46,128 therms of natural gas.

What are 800 Cortelyou Road's carbon emissions?

800 Cortelyou Road reported 405 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(4.3 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. Under Local Law 97, buildings over 25,000 sq ft face carbon caps with fines of $268 per metric ton of CO₂e over the limit, phasing in from 2024.
